  1. 10k is a little optimistic... The 2013's are rated at 9,000 w/ a tow package on the big engine. I'm not quite calling BS, but I sure wouldn't be pulling it on that on a truck with a GVWR of only 7,200lbs. Compare that to a 2010 F-250 Super Duty with a GVWR of 9,200lbs and its only rated to tow 10k with the 3.7x rear axle ration. I have no doubt it can tow that 9k lbs on a nice day on a nice road, but stopping and when things get squirrely is when stuff goes wrong big time. http://pressroom.toyota.com/article_print.cfm?article_id=2072 Straight from Toyota. Not saying it's certainly accurate but its what they have it rated as. J

  16. Drill a hole and put a rubber grommet on it and go straight to the frame. The shortest path is the path of least resistance, which is key in any install. J
